Product Details – Turanza QuietTrack All-Season Touring Tire

  • Size: 235/40R19
  • Load Capacity: 3450.2 pounds
  • Section Width: 235 millimeters
  • Tread Depth: 9/32 inches
  • Tread Type: Asymmetrical
  • Rim Width: 8.5 inches
  • Rim Size: 19 inches
  • Ply Rating: Extra Load
  • Maximum Pressure: 50 PSI
  • Seasons: Year-round
  • Speed Rating: V (up to 149 mph)
  • Load Index: 96
  • Tire Aspect Ratio: 40

In-Depth Review of the Turanza QuietTrack All-Season Touring Tire

The Turanza QuietTrack aims to set a high standard for touring tires by focusing on long-lasting performance and noise reduction. Let’s take a deeper look into how this tire performs on the road and whether it stands out among other all-season tires.

Comfortable and Quiet Driving

Road noise can make long drives unbearable. The QuietTrack Technology Package addresses this by using precisely tuned tread patterns to dampen high-frequency noise, providing a peaceful ride. The open shoulder slots also reduce vibrations, making this tire a great option for smooth driving in urban areas and on highways.

Impressive Wet and Snow Traction

Driving in unpredictable weather demands reliable tires, and the Turanza QuietTrack delivers with asymmetrical tread patterns and full-depth 3D sipes. These design elements ensure a secure grip on wet roads while also maintaining excellent snow traction. Whether you encounter rain, slush, or light snow, this tire will help you stay in control.

Durability for the Long Haul

With a tread life warranty of 80,000 miles, the Turanza QuietTrack is built to last. Its extra load capacity ensures that even heavier vehicles benefit from enhanced durability. However, some drivers noted that the tread wears faster than expected, particularly under more aggressive driving conditions.

Handling and Control

The tire’s 50 PSI maximum pressure rating and sturdy sidewalls provide stable handling, even when carrying heavier loads. This makes the tire suitable for sedans, SUVs, and crossovers. The extra load rating also ensures a more balanced ride, even on rough or uneven surfaces.

FAQs – Turanza QuietTrack Review

Is the Turanza QuietTrack good for snow?

Yes, the Turanza QuietTrack performs well in light snow thanks to its 3D full-depth sipes that enhance traction throughout the tire’s lifespan. This makes it a reliable option for drivers who experience mild to moderate winter conditions.

How does the QuietTrack technology reduce road noise?

The QuietTrack Technology Package uses carefully designed tread patterns and in-groove ridges to dampen high-frequency road noise, providing a quieter ride on highways and city streets.

Can the Turanza QuietTrack handle heavy loads?

Yes, the tire has an extra load rating, which means it can support more weight without compromising performance, making it suitable for larger vehicles like SUVs and crossovers.

What is the speed rating of the Turanza QuietTrack?

The Turanza QuietTrack has a V speed rating, meaning it is designed to safely handle speeds of up to 149 mph.

Does this tire come with a warranty?

Yes, the tire is covered by an 80,000-mile treadwear warranty, ensuring durability and long-lasting performance.

Is the Turanza QuietTrack fuel-efficient?

Yes, the tire’s low rolling resistance helps improve fuel efficiency, making it an environmentally friendly choice.

How does the tire perform in wet conditions?

The tire’s open shoulder slots and asymmetrical tread patterns provide excellent water evacuation, reducing the risk of hydroplaning and improving wet traction.

Can I use the Turanza QuietTrack year-round?

Yes, the Turanza QuietTrack is an all-season tire designed to perform well in various weather conditions, including rain and snow.

What vehicles are compatible with the Turanza QuietTrack?

The tire is ideal for sedans, SUVs, and crossovers, providing smooth handling and stability for long-distance touring.
